Abstract
The utility model relates to an XRMI used for petroleum well logging, in particular to an XRMI insulating short section dismantling tool. The XRMI insulating short section dismantling tool comprises a positioning straightening tube, wherein the center of the positioning straightening tube is provided with a channel, two positioning columns are designed on the end face at the left end of the positioning straightening tube, a stress application rod is mounted at the right end of the positioning straightening tube, a thread ring is arranged on the outer wall of the positioning straightening tube in a threaded connection mode, and a thread is designed on the outer wall of the thread ring. The XRMI insulating short section dismantling tool achieves the effects that a ceramic ring and a screw thread are not damaged at the time of dismantling an insulating short section, the repair process is safe and convenient, and work efficiency is improved. The XRMI insulating short section dismantling tool overcomes the defects that the dismantling of the insulating short section in the prior art consumes time and labor and easily causes damage to the ceramic ring and the screw thread.
Description
Technical field:
The utility model relates to a kind of used in oil well logging XRMI electricity Image-forming instrument, particularly a kind of XRMI insulating short section extracting tool.
Background technology:
Continuous rising due to XRMI electricity Image-forming instrument frequency of utilization, the maintenance of XRMI electricity Image-forming instrument is more frequent, the dead ring of electricity imaging insulating short section is comprised of pottery, electricity imaging insulating short section does not have professional extracting tool, method for dismounting is wasted time and energy, easily cause the insulating short section screw thread to damage, ceramic ring is destroyed.
The utility model content:
The technical problems to be solved in the utility model is to provide a kind of insulating short section extracting tool, and when this instrument has realized guaranteeing the dismounting insulating short section, ceramic ring and screw thread are not damaged, and the maintenance process safe ready, increase work efficiency.Having overcome existing dismounting insulating short section wastes time and energy, the deficiency of fragile ceramic ring and screw thread.
Technical solution adopted in the utility model is: a kind of insulating short section extracting tool comprises the location centralizing cylinder; Location centralizing cylinder center has passage, on location centralizing cylinder left end end face, is designed with two locating dowels, and location centralizing cylinder right-hand member is equipped with boosting-rod, and the threaded collar that is threaded on the location centralizing drum outer wall, be designed with screw thread on the threaded collar outer wall.
The beneficial effects of the utility model are: when the utility model guarantees the dismounting insulating short section, ceramic ring and screw thread are not damaged, and the maintenance process safe ready, increase work efficiency.
